Chemistry Central Journal accepted for tracking by Thomson Reuters -

Open access publisher BioMed Central, US, has announced that its journal Chemistry Central Journal has been accepted for tracking by Thomson Reuters. The journal will receive its first Impact Factor in June 2009. Also, all the articles published in the journal will be available through Web of Science. The Web of Science is a carefully selected and maintained collection of the world's most influential journals across all disciplines.

The Chemistry Central Journal is published by Chemistry Central Ltd, in association with BioMed Central. It covers research in all areas of chemistry, including analytical, biological, environmental, industrial, inorganic, organic, physical and theoretical chemistry as well as materials science, and is divided into over fifty subject areas.

The journal seeks to offer scientists the opportunity to publish their research rapidly in an open access medium that is freely available online to researchers worldwide.
